Target's Cloud & Compute organization builds and operates the foundational platforms that power the experiences our guests, team members, partners, and engineers rely on every day. We are looking for engineers to help design, automate, scale, and evolve the cloud-native infrastructure, reliability practices, and developer-facing capabilities behind modern retail technology. Depending on the team, you may work across Kubernetes and container platforms, compute and storage, Kafka and data movement, observability, cloud management, site reliability engineering, or the cloud console experiences that make our platforms easier and safer to use.

In this role, you will solve complex distributed systems and platform engineering challenges while creating secure, resilient, and self-service solutions that enable teams across Target to move faster with confidence. You will collaborate with product, engineering, and security to build reliable services, improve automation, define operational standards, strengthen observability, support production readiness, and continuously raise the bar for performance, availability, efficiency, and user experience. If you enjoy building platforms that serve many teams, operating systems at scale, learning across technical domains, and turning complex infrastructure into simple, dependable experiences, this is an opportunity to make a broad impact across Target Technology.

About you:
4-year degree or equivalent experience
1+ years of software development experience
Demonstrates familiarity with current and emerging technologies in own scope of responsibility, and develops ability to apply these technologies

Proficiency in at least one programming language such as Java, Go, Python, TypeScript, JavaScript

Foundational understanding of software engineering practices including data structures, debugging, testing, version control, code reviews, and writing maintainable code

Familiarity with cloud, platform, or distributed systems concepts such as APIs, containers, Kubernetes, networking, storage, messaging/streaming, observability, or service reliability

Ability to learn new technologies, tools, and domains quickly, and apply that learning to solve engineering problems with guidance from more senior engineers.
Stays current with new and evolving technologies via formal training and self-directed education
